IP unsets attributes of desktop.ini files

Can lead to disappearing of special behaviour in personal folders

Friday, September 21, 2007 by erbkaiser | Discussion: IconPackager

If I apply a new icon package through IconPackager which includes custom icons for the personal folders like "desktop" and "music", these folders' desktop.ini files lose the system attribute.
This makes them visible even if protected operating system files are set to hidden, and deletable. Deleting one of these files can lead to the loss of special behaviour of these folders, which cannot easily be restored.

If IconPackager edits or (re)creates a desktop.ini, it should get the read-only, system, and hidden attributes set always.

Behaviour seen on Vista 32-bit.

Fix: Open cmd.exe with administrator priviliges on the system drive root (C:\).
Type attrib /s +r +s +h desktop.ini and let it run, ignore any errors.
erbkaiser
Reply #1 Monday, July 21, 2008 8:34 AM
This is still not fixed in recent releases. Please Stardock, somehow address this.

Whenever I change my icon package, I see the desktop.ini files reappear on my desktop and in the personal folders. I have written a small batch file that runs the above command for the C drive, which I now must run every time after using Iconpackager.
erbkaiser
Reply #2 Thursday, October 16, 2008 12:30 PM

Bumping this up again.

I know you probably consider this a minor issue, so let me just add the following possible consequence: by making these files visible even though a user has selected to keep system critical files (files flagged as System) hidden, you open up the possibility to accidentally delete these.

And once a desktop.ini of a shell folder like Pictures, Music, or Downloads has been deleted, that folder loses its special icon (if any) and any special functionality.

Please fix it, it can't be THAT hard.

Xyverz
Reply #3 Wednesday, January 14, 2009 7:48 AM

I can confirm this behavior on both 32-bit and 64-bit versions.

Neil Banfield
Reply #4 Wednesday, January 14, 2009 10:04 AM

I have passed this over to the IP team

bagginz
Reply #5 Wednesday, January 21, 2009 9:09 AM

This issue has now been fixed internally and will be included within the next available update.

erbkaiser
Reply #6 Friday, January 30, 2009 4:52 AM

Excellent, thanks for the update.

Please login to comment and/or vote for this skin.

Welcome Guest! Please take the time to register with us.
There are many great features available to you once you register, including:

  • Richer content, access to many features that are disabled for guests like commenting on the forums and downloading skins.
  • Access to a great community, with a massive database of many, many areas of interest.
  • Access to contests & subscription offers like exclusive emails.
  • It's simple, and FREE!



web-wc01